#1 Visit the Andy Warhol Museum

The beautiful Andy Warhol Museum is a must-see for art enthusiasts. As the biggest museum in the United States dedicated to a single artist, it offers a comprehensive look at Warhol’s life and work. The museum’s collection includes Warhol’s famous pop art pieces, films, and personal memorabilia. Visitors can engage with interactive exhibits and attend special events and programs. This museum provides a fascinating insight into the mind of one of the most influential artists of the 20th century.

#2 Explore the Carnegie Science Center

The Carnegie Science Center is an interactive museum catering to children and adults. It features hands-on exhibits that cover a wide range of scientific topics, from robotics to space exploration. The center also has a planetarium, an IMAX theatre, and a submarine that visitors can tour. It’s a fantastic place to spend a day learning and having fun. The Science Center also hosts special events and workshops, making it one of the top things to do in North Side Pittsburgh.

#3 Stroll Through Allegheny Commons Park

Allegheny Commons Park is Pittsburgh’s oldest park and a beautiful spot for a stroll. The park features walking trails, picturesque ponds, and historic monuments. It’s an ideal place for a picnic, a relaxing walk, or a game of frisbee. The park’s scenic beauty and tranquil atmosphere provide an amazing facts escape from the hustle and bustle of city life. Take the chance to visit during the fall when the foliage is particularly stunning. 

#4 Catch a Game at PNC Park

PNC Park, home of the Pittsburgh Pirates, is considered one of the best baseball stadiums in the country. It is located on the North Shore and offers stunning, amazing views of the Pittsburgh skyline and the Allegheny River. Watching a game here is a quintessential Pittsburgh experience. Even if you’re not a baseball fan, the atmosphere and the view make it worth a visit. The park also offers tours that give a behind-the-scenes look at the stadium.

#5 Discover the Mattress Factory

The Mattress Factory is a contemporary art museum that focuses on installation art. It features works by artists worldwide, with many pieces designed specifically for the museum’s unique spaces. The installations are immersive and often interactive, providing a one-of-a-kind art experience. #6 Visit the Children’s Museum of Pittsburgh

The Children’s Museum of Pittsburgh is a fantastic place for families. It offers a different range of interactive exhibits that encourage learning through play. The museum covers various topics, from art and science to technology and culture. Kids can build, create, and explore in a safe and engaging environment. The museum also hosts outstanding special events and programs throughout the year, making it a fun and educational destination for children and their families.

#6 Explore the National Aviary

The National Aviary is the largest aviary in the United States and a must-visit for bird lovers. It houses over 500 birds worldwide, including many rare and endangered species. Visitors can walk through free-flight areas where birds fly freely and interact with guests. The aviary also offers educational programs, bird shows, and opportunities for up-close encounters with some residents. It’s a unique and enriching experience for all ages.

#7 Walk Along the North Shore Riverfront Park

North Shore Riverfront Park is a scenic area that offers views of the Allegheny River and the Pittsburgh skyline. The park features walking and biking trails, picnic points, and public art installations. It’s a great place to relax, exercise, or walk along the river. The park is also home to several events and festivals all year, adding to its appeal as one of the top things to do in North Side Pittsburgh.

#8 Tour the Heinz History Center

The Heinz History Center is the largest history museum in Pennsylvania and offers an in-depth look at the history of Western Pennsylvania. The museum’s exhibits cover various topics, from the region’s industrial past to its cultural heritage. Visitors can explore interactive displays, historical artefacts, and special exhibits. The History Center also includes the Western Pennsylvania Sports Museum, which celebrates the area’s rich sports history.

#9 Experience Randyland

Randyland is one of Pittsburgh’s most colourful and unique attractions. This outdoor art installation, created by artist Randy Gilson, features bright murals, quirky sculptures, and eclectic decorations. Randyland is a testament to creativity and community spirit; visitors are encouraged to explore and take photos. It’s a joyful and inspiring place that adds a touch of whimsy to the list of things to do in North Side Pittsburgh.

#10 Enjoy a Performance at the New Hazlett Theater

The New Hazlett Theater is a historic venue that hosts a variety of performances and events, including theatre, dance, music, and more. The theatre supports local artists and provides a space for innovative and diverse productions. Attending a performance at the New Hazlett Theater is a great way to experience Pittsburgh’s vibrant arts scene. The intimate setting and high-quality productions make it a memorable cultural experience.
